Nature-Inspired Theme

Bring the beauty of nature indoors by hosting a nature-themed party. Decorate the venue with potted plants, flowers, and greenery. Use recycled materials for invitations and opt for biodegradable tableware. Incorporate natural elements into the tabletop decor, such as wooden centerpieces or stone place card holders. Encourage guests to dress in earthy tones to enhance the ambiance. This theme not only creates a visually stunning setting but also promotes a deep connection with the environment.

Upcycling Decorations

Give new life to old items by upcycling them into unique party decorations. Turn glass jars into rustic candle holders or vases. Create a whimsical atmosphere by hanging handmade paper garlands or repurposing old fabrics into bunting banners. You can also repurpose wine corks into place card holders or create eco-friendly party favors from leftover materials. This theme is not only sustainable but also encourages creativity and resourcefulness.

Sustainable Costume Party

Host a sustainable costume party where guests are encouraged to wear outfits made from sustainable materials or creatively repurposed clothing. Set up a costume exchange area where guests can swap costumes they no longer need. This theme combines the fun of dressing up with the importance of reducing textile waste. Make sure to provide plenty of mirrors and a designated area for guests to try on and exchange costumes.

Zero Waste Picnic

Take your party outdoors and host a zero waste picnic. Provide reusable plates, cutlery, and cloth napkins for guests to use. Pack food in reusable containers, and offer a selection of locally sourced and organic products. Encourage guests to bring their own reusable water bottles and provide water stations to refill. This theme not only reduces single-use plastic waste but also allows guests to enjoy nature while appreciating sustainable practices.

Table Setting Inspiration

Creating an eco-friendly table setting is a great way to impress your guests while minimizing waste. Opt for cloth tablecloths and napkins instead of disposable ones. Incorporate natural elements such as leaves or small branches as place card holders or centerpieces. Use reusable glassware and stainless steel straws to reduce plastic waste. Provide recycling bins near the tables to ensure proper waste management. Make your table not only visually appealing but also environmentally conscious.

Planning a Menu with Sustainable Food Choices

When hosting an eco-friendly party, planning a menu with sustainable food choices is crucial. By sourcing organic and locally grown ingredients, reducing food waste, and offering vegetarian or vegan options, you can ensure that your party aligns with your environmentally conscious values.

Here are some tips to help you create a menu that is both delicious and sustainable:

  1. Sourcing Organic and Locally Grown Ingredients: Look for organic produce and locally sourced ingredients to support local farmers and reduce the carbon footprint associated with food transportation.
  2. Reducing Food Waste: Plan your menu carefully to minimize food waste. Consider serving dishes in smaller portions, offering a variety of options to cater to different preferences, and encouraging guests to take leftovers home.
  3. Offering Vegetarian or Vegan Options: Including vegetarian or vegan dishes in your menu not only accommodates guests with dietary restrictions but also reduces the environmental impact associated with animal agriculture.

By incorporating these tips into your menu planning, you can ensure a sustainable and satisfying dining experience for your guests.

Minimizing Waste and Implementing Recycling Strategies

In order to ensure your eco-friendly party is truly sustainable, it is important to minimize waste and implement effective recycling strategies throughout the event. By taking these steps, you can reduce your environmental impact and promote proper waste management. Here are some tips to help you get started:

  1. Reduce single-use items: Use reusable plates, cups, and utensils to minimize waste. Encourage guests to bring their own reusable containers for leftovers.
  2. Set up recycling stations: Place clearly labeled recycling bins in easily accessible areas. Separate recycling bins for different materials, such as plastic, paper, and glass, can help facilitate proper waste sorting.
  3. Promote waste management: Communicate your commitment to eco-friendly party planning and encourage guests to participate in waste reduction efforts. Share information about the importance of recycling and explain how to use the recycling stations.
  4. Compost organic waste: If you have a backyard or access to a composting facility, set up a designated bin for food scraps and other organic waste. Composting helps reduce landfill waste and creates nutrient-rich soil.

By implementing these strategies, you can significantly decrease the amount of waste generated at your party and contribute to a more sustainable environment.

Energy Efficiency and Sustainable Practices

When planning your eco-friendly party, it’s important to consider energy efficiency and sustainable practices. By making conscious choices, you can reduce your party’s environmental impact and create a more sustainable event. Here are some tips to help you get started:

1. Conserve Energy

Make an effort to conserve energy throughout your party. Turn off lights in unused areas, unplug electronics when not in use, and encourage guests to use natural lighting whenever possible. By conserving energy, you can minimize your carbon footprint and save on energy costs.

2. Use Energy-Efficient Lighting

Opt for energy-efficient lighting options to reduce your party’s energy consumption. Choose LED or CFL light bulbs, which use significantly less energy than traditional incandescent bulbs. Additionally, consider using solar-powered outdoor lights to illuminate your party space.

3. Opt for Sustainable Transportation

Encourage your guests to embrace sustainable transportation options when traveling to your party. Promote carpooling or provide information on public transportation routes. If possible, host your party in a location that is easily accessible by bike or foot to further reduce carbon emissions.

4. Minimize Food Waste

Reducing food waste is another important aspect of eco-friendly party planning. Encourage your guests to take only what they need and provide containers for leftovers. Consider composting food scraps and donate excess food to local food banks or shelters to minimize waste.

5. Water Conservation

Ensure responsible water usage by providing water-saving options at your party. Use pitchers of water and reusable glasses instead of individual plastic bottles. Encourage guests to turn off taps when not in use and place signs reminding them to conserve water throughout the event.

6. Sustainable Decorations

Choose sustainable decorations that align with your eco-friendly party theme. Opt for reusable items, such as fabric banners or potted plants, instead of single-use decorations. If you do use disposable decorations, ensure they are made from recyclable or biodegradable materials.

7. Support Local and Sustainable Vendors

When sourcing party supplies, food, and beverages, prioritize local and sustainable vendors. Look for products that are organic, fair-trade, or sustainably sourced. By supporting local businesses and reducing the carbon footprint associated with transportation, you can make your party even more eco-friendly.

8. Encourage Eco-Conscious Behavior

Lastly, encourage your guests to embrace eco-conscious behavior during the party. Provide recycling bins and clearly label them. Encourage guests to use reusable plates, cups, and utensils. By creating a culture of sustainability, you can leave a lasting impact on your guests, inspiring them to make more eco-friendly choices in their everyday lives.
